Sainik School, Jhunjhunu, established in 2012, is a military school based at Jhunjhunu, Rajasthan, India.[1]

It is one of several Sainik Schools. The school prepares students for entry into the National Defence Academy. The School is affiliated with CBSE.

School Campus[edit]

The School allotted 876.132 acres of land near to the village Dorasar to construct its campus. Presently the campus is under construction.[2]

Affiliation[edit]

The institution is affiliated to the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E), New Delhi.
